On the occasion of the Austrian Presidency of the Council of the European Union, the European Disability Forum (EDF) will – together with its Austrian member associations – familiarise persons with disabilities in Austria with EU policies. The implementation in Austria of the UN Convention on the Rights of Persons with Disabilities (UNCRPD) will be discussed in parallel. Aiming at a better implementation of the UNCRPD, the focus will lie on the use and production of statistics containing reliable data. This will lead in the long term to evidence-based policymaking.

The workshop on the European Accessibility Act aims to enhance the capacities of persons with disabilities to allow for a better transposition of the directive later on. A further outcome will be concrete recommendations for decision makers.
